## Blue-Green Deploys: Billing Worker

The Ledgerline billing worker ships via blue-green deploys. Two identical environments, blue and green, run behind the Fenwick router; only one receives live invoice traffic at a time. A release goes to the idle environment, passes smoke checks, then traffic cuts over in a single switch. Rollback is the same switch reversed, typically under a minute. In-flight jobs drain before cutover, so expect a short queue pause. The step-by-step cutover checklist we walk through at the sync is here.

operations page: https://sonarqube.torvadyn.corp/secrets/issue/build/projects/cb22bd68ddbca242

Welcome to the Lanternflag team at Quellworks. Our rollout framework, Driftgate, controls every feature flag across staging and production. As a contractor, you'll get a scoped Driftgate account on day one. Before you can approve percentage rollouts, you must enroll in recovery. Complete the enrollment form, then store the passphrase below in your personal vault.

recovery phrase for bagef-tafop: zorath-drumir

**Q3 Finance Review — Large-Deal Discounting**

Quick recap for branch managers: discounts above 18% on Meridale Pro bundles now need regional sign-off, no exceptions. We saw too many 25%+ deals erode margin last quarter, especially out of the Kellbrook branch. Standard tiers stay as-is for deals under 40 seats. Before briefing your teams, note the confidential guidance below.

confidential, kahog-bawif: The northern region missed its Pramir quota by 20.0 percent last quarter. Casaxek Freight plans to lower the Fraion list price by 41.5 percent in December. The finance team signed off on a budget of $236.4 million for Project Druius. The renewal with Fenysix Partners closes at $91.3 million a year, 2.1 percent below the last contract.

Subject: Ownership change — idempotency keys

Team,

Effective Monday, ownership of idempotency keys for payment retries on Ledgerline moves off my plate. Nothing changes for you operationally: duplicate-charge tickets still follow the standard runbook, and key-collision escalations go through the usual queue. New key format ships next sprint; expect a brief FAQ. For escalations beyond the runbook, contact the new owner directly.

signatory, hawip-bafop: Quenmir Gorvan Rusdor